To solve the problems involving significant figures in calculations, we follow specific rules for addition and subtraction. Here's how it works for each calculation:
1. Addition: [tex]\(31.580 + 4.26\)[/tex]
- Identify the decimal places: In addition, we align numbers by their decimal points and pay attention to the number of decimal places.
- [tex]\(31.580\)[/tex] has 3 decimal places.
- [tex]\(4.26\)[/tex] has 2 decimal places.
- Rule for addition/subtraction: The result should have the same number of decimal places as the number with the fewest decimal places from the original numbers.
- Perform the calculation:
[tex]\[
31.580 + 4.26 = 35.840
\][/tex]
- Round to 2 decimal places (the fewest in original numbers).
- Final result: 35.84
